
Child Support Division
The Child Support Division is responsible for ensuring that noncustodial parents contribute financially to the care and upbringing of their children. It manages the process of establishing, enforcing, and modifying child support orders, which specify the amount of financial support owed. The division helps parents arrange payments through various methods, such as wages or income withholding, to provide for the child's basic needs like food, shelter, and education. Its goal is to promote the child's well-being by ensuring consistent support while maintaining fair, lawful processes for all parties involved.
